DCE Post Matric Scholarship
Kerala Directorate of Collegiate Education, is inviting an online application for Post Matric Scholarship For Minorities.

Eligibility
1. Should be the First Year student of
a. Plus Two/ UG/ PG/ Ph.D Course of Higher Secondary School/ College/ Institutes/ University, which is either a Govt/ Aided/Recognised Unaided Institution.
b. 11th Class/Technical/ Vocational Course of ITI/ITC Centres affiliated to NCVT. OR
c. Course, other than those listed in under merit-cum-means scholarship scheme. The names of courses listed under Merit-cum-means scholarship are given in See Instructions for details.
2. Should belong to Minority Community (Muslim/ Christian/ Buddhists/ Sikh/ Zoroastrians or Parsis).
3. Should have secured not less than 50% marks or equivalent grade in the previous Board/ University Examination.
4. The Annual Family Income should not exceed Rs. 2 Lakhs.
5. Should not be availing any other Scholarship or Stipend.
Note:
1. Scholarships will not be given to more than two students in a family.
2. The scholarships will be sanctioned in accordance with the criterion laid down by the Central Government.
How To Apply?
1. In order to apply online Please visit the website through URL www.dcescholarship.kerala.gov.in.
2. Once you have registered online, you can login with registration ID and select scholarship details and apply for the required scholarship
3. Allows the candidate to edit his/ her personal details related to Online Registration. This feature has restrictions if the application is verified by the Institution.
4. You should intimate the institution regarding the mistakes. The institution can revert the verification status, which allows you to edit the details. Correct the details, take the print out and resubmit the print out to the institution for online verification.
5. After submitting the application online, you should take a print out of the application, sign and submit it with requisite/supporting documents to your institution.
6. Please see the notifications for corresponding scholarship. Also click on the scholarship, which gives the start and end date for online registration
Scholarship Application Status
By logging-in with your registration Id ,date of birth and password you can check the status of your application anytime. In the home page, ‘Registered students list’ link also provides the status of your application.
Scholarship Amount
An amount equivalent to Admission and Course/Tuition Fee and Maintenance allowance, subjected to a maximum ceiling. See Instructions for details.
